VultureChecker/Documentation/source/Plugin_Checker_Vulture.VultureChecker.VultureCheckerDialog.html

changeset 55
7925ae5c9f17
parent 10
00890e72e19c
child 62
4a69da851bd2
--- a/VultureChecker/Documentation/source/Plugin_Checker_Vulture.VultureChecker.VultureCheckerDialog.html	Sat Mar 31 13:04:21 2018 +0200
+++ b/VultureChecker/Documentation/source/Plugin_Checker_Vulture.VultureChecker.VultureCheckerDialog.html	Sun Nov 25 12:44:16 2018 +0100
@@ -32,6 +32,9 @@
 <tr>
 <td><a href="#VultureCheckerDialog">VultureCheckerDialog</a></td>
 <td>Class implementing a dialog to show the vulture check results.</td>
+</tr><tr>
+<td><a href="#VultureItem">VultureItem</a></td>
+<td>Class to hold the name, type, confidence and location of defined code.</td>
 </tr>
 </table>
 <h3>Functions</h3>
@@ -85,7 +88,7 @@
 <td>Private method to filter a list against the whitelist patterns returning items not matching the whitelist.</td>
 </tr><tr>
 <td><a href="#VultureCheckerDialog.__finish">__finish</a></td>
-<td>Private slot called when the action or the user pressed the button.</td>
+<td>Private slot called when the action finished or the user pressed the cancel button.</td>
 </tr><tr>
 <td><a href="#VultureCheckerDialog.__getSelectedNonFileItems">__getSelectedNonFileItems</a></td>
 <td>Private method to get a list of selected non file items.</td>
@@ -100,7 +103,7 @@
 <td>Private slot to process an error indication from the service.</td>
 </tr><tr>
 <td><a href="#VultureCheckerDialog.__processResult">__processResult</a></td>
-<td>Private slot called after perfoming a vulture analysis on one file.</td>
+<td>Private slot called after performing a vulture analysis on one file.</td>
 </tr><tr>
 <td><a href="#VultureCheckerDialog.__resultCollapse">__resultCollapse</a></td>
 <td>Private slot to collapse all entries of the resultlist.</td>
@@ -120,14 +123,20 @@
 <td><a href="#VultureCheckerDialog.__unusedAttributes">__unusedAttributes</a></td>
 <td>Private method to get the list of unused attributes.</td>
 </tr><tr>
+<td><a href="#VultureCheckerDialog.__unusedClasses">__unusedClasses</a></td>
+<td>Private method to get the list of unused classes.</td>
+</tr><tr>
 <td><a href="#VultureCheckerDialog.__unusedFunctions">__unusedFunctions</a></td>
 <td>Private method to get the list of unused functions.</td>
 </tr><tr>
+<td><a href="#VultureCheckerDialog.__unusedImports">__unusedImports</a></td>
+<td>Private method to get a list of unused imports.</td>
+</tr><tr>
 <td><a href="#VultureCheckerDialog.__unusedProperties">__unusedProperties</a></td>
 <td>Private method to get the list of unused properties.</td>
 </tr><tr>
 <td><a href="#VultureCheckerDialog.__unusedSlots">__unusedSlots</a></td>
-<td>Private method to get the list of unused PyQt slots.</td>
+<td>Private method to get the list of unused PyQt/PySide slots.</td>
 </tr><tr>
 <td><a href="#VultureCheckerDialog.__unusedVariables">__unusedVariables</a></td>
 <td>Private method to get the list of unused variables.</td>
@@ -227,7 +236,7 @@
 <dt><i>parent</i> (QTreeWidgetItem)</dt>
 <dd>
 reference to the parent item
-</dd><dt><i>item</i> (vulture.Item)</dt>
+</dd><dt><i>item</i> (VultureItem)</dt>
 <dd>
 reference to the item
 </dd>
@@ -254,7 +263,7 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-vulture.Item
+V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__editWhiteList" ID="VultureCheckerDialog.__editWhiteList"></a>
 <h4>VultureCheckerDialog.__editWhiteList</h4>
@@ -268,7 +277,7 @@
         Private method to filter a list against the whitelist patterns
         returning items not matching the whitelist.
 </p><dl>
-<dt><i>itemList</i> (list of vulture.Item)</dt>
+<dt><i>itemList</i> (list of VultureItem)</dt>
 <dd>
 list of items to be filtered
 </dd>
@@ -280,13 +289,14 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__finish" ID="VultureCheckerDialog.__finish"></a>
 <h4>VultureCheckerDialog.__finish</h4>
 <b>__finish</b>(<i></i>)
 <p>
-        Private slot called when the action or the user pressed the button.
+        Private slot called when the action finished or the user pressed the
+        cancel button.
 </p><a NAME="VultureCheckerDialog.__getSelectedNonFileItems" ID="VultureCheckerDialog.__getSelectedNonFileItems"></a>
 <h4>VultureCheckerDialog.__getSelectedNonFileItems</h4>
 <b>__getSelectedNonFileItems</b>(<i></i>)
@@ -308,12 +318,12 @@
 <p>
         Private method to get a list of unused items.
 </p><dl>
-<dt><i>defined</i> (list of vulture.Item)</dt>
+<dt><i>defined</i> (list of VultureItem)</dt>
 <dd>
 list of defined items
-</dd><dt><i>used</i> (list of vulture.Item)</dt>
+</dd><dt><i>used</i> (list of str)</dt>
 <dd>
-list of used items
+list of used names
 </dd>
 </dl><dl>
 <dt>Returns:</dt>
@@ -323,7 +333,7 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__prepareResultLists" ID="VultureCheckerDialog.__prepareResultLists"></a>
 <h4>VultureCheckerDialog.__prepareResultLists</h4>
@@ -347,7 +357,7 @@
 <h4>VultureCheckerDialog.__processResult</h4>
 <b>__processResult</b>(<i>fn, result</i>)
 <p>
-        Private slot called after perfoming a vulture analysis on one file.
+        Private slot called after performing a vulture analysis on one file.
 </p><dl>
 <dt><i>fn</i> (str)</dt>
 <dd>
@@ -409,7 +419,22 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
+</dd>
+</dl><a NAME="VultureCheckerDialog.__unusedClasses" ID="VultureCheckerDialog.__unusedClasses"></a>
+<h4>VultureCheckerDialog.__unusedClasses</h4>
+<b>__unusedClasses</b>(<i></i>)
+<p>
+        Private method to get the list of unused classes.
+</p><dl>
+<dt>Returns:</dt>
+<dd>
+list of unused classes
+</dd>
+</dl><dl>
+<dt>Return Type:</dt>
+<dd>
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__unusedFunctions" ID="VultureCheckerDialog.__unusedFunctions"></a>
 <h4>VultureCheckerDialog.__unusedFunctions</h4>
@@ -424,7 +449,22 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
+</dd>
+</dl><a NAME="VultureCheckerDialog.__unusedImports" ID="VultureCheckerDialog.__unusedImports"></a>
+<h4>VultureCheckerDialog.__unusedImports</h4>
+<b>__unusedImports</b>(<i></i>)
+<p>
+        Private method to get a list of unused imports.
+</p><dl>
+<dt>Returns:</dt>
+<dd>
+list of unused imports
+</dd>
+</dl><dl>
+<dt>Return Type:</dt>
+<dd>
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__unusedProperties" ID="VultureCheckerDialog.__unusedProperties"></a>
 <h4>VultureCheckerDialog.__unusedProperties</h4>
@@ -439,22 +479,22 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__unusedSlots" ID="VultureCheckerDialog.__unusedSlots"></a>
 <h4>VultureCheckerDialog.__unusedSlots</h4>
 <b>__unusedSlots</b>(<i></i>)
 <p>
-        Private method to get the list of unused PyQt slots.
+        Private method to get the list of unused PyQt/PySide slots.
 </p><dl>
 <dt>Returns:</dt>
 <dd>
-list of unused PyQt slots
+list of unused PyQt/PySide slots
 </dd>
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__unusedVariables" ID="VultureCheckerDialog.__unusedVariables"></a>
 <h4>VultureCheckerDialog.__unusedVariables</h4>
@@ -469,7 +509,7 @@
 </dl><dl>
 <dt>Return Type:</dt>
 <dd>
-list of vulture.Item
+list of VultureItem
 </dd>
 </dl><a NAME="VultureCheckerDialog.__whiteList" ID="VultureCheckerDialog.__whiteList"></a>
 <h4>VultureCheckerDialog.__whiteList</h4>
@@ -538,17 +578,12 @@
 </dd>
 </dl><a NAME="VultureCheckerDialog.vultureCheck" ID="VultureCheckerDialog.vultureCheck"></a>
 <h4>VultureCheckerDialog.vultureCheck</h4>
-<b>vultureCheck</b>(<i>codestring=''</i>)
+<b>vultureCheck</b>(<i></i>)
 <p>
         Public method to start a vulture check for one Python file.
 </p><p>
         The results are reported to the __processResult slot.
-</p><dl>
-<dt><i>codestring=</i> (str)</dt>
-<dd>
-optional sourcestring
-</dd>
-</dl><a NAME="VultureCheckerDialog.vultureCheckBatch" ID="VultureCheckerDialog.vultureCheckBatch"></a>
+</p><a NAME="VultureCheckerDialog.vultureCheckBatch" ID="VultureCheckerDialog.vultureCheckBatch"></a>
 <h4>VultureCheckerDialog.vultureCheckBatch</h4>
 <b>vultureCheckBatch</b>(<i></i>)
 <p>
@@ -557,5 +592,59 @@
         The results are reported to the __processResult slot.
 </p>
 <div align="right"><a href="#top">Up</a></div>
+<hr /><hr />
+<a NAME="VultureItem" ID="VultureItem"></a>
+<h2>VultureItem</h2>
+<p>
+    Class to hold the name, type, confidence and location of defined code.
+</p>
+<h3>Derived from</h3>
+object
+<h3>Class Attributes</h3>
+<table>
+<tr><td>None</td></tr>
+</table>
+<h3>Class Methods</h3>
+<table>
+<tr><td>None</td></tr>
+</table>
+<h3>Methods</h3>
+<table>
+<tr>
+<td><a href="#VultureItem.__init__">VultureItem</a></td>
+<td>Constructor</td>
+</tr>
+</table>
+<h3>Static Methods</h3>
+<table>
+<tr><td>None</td></tr>
+</table>
+<a NAME="VultureItem.__init__" ID="VultureItem.__init__"></a>
+<h4>VultureItem (Constructor)</h4>
+<b>VultureItem</b>(<i>name, typ, filename, firstLineno, lastLineno, confidence</i>)
+<p>
+        Constructor
+</p><dl>
+<dt><i>name</i> (str)</dt>
+<dd>
+item name
+</dd><dt><i>typ</i> (str)</dt>
+<dd>
+item type
+</dd><dt><i>filename</i> (str)</dt>
+<dd>
+name of the file containing item
+</dd><dt><i>firstLineno</i> (int)</dt>
+<dd>
+first line number
+</dd><dt><i>lastLineno</i> (int)</dt>
+<dd>
+last line number
+</dd><dt><i>confidence</i> (int)</dt>
+<dd>
+confidence level
+</dd>
+</dl>
+<div align="right"><a href="#top">Up</a></div>
 <hr />
 </body></html>
\ No newline at end of file

eric ide

mercurial